His Role as a Prophet in Biblical Prophecy
Malakiás Próféta, known as the last prophet of the Old Testament, played a crucial role in bridging ancient Israel and the coming New Covenant. His prophetic voice emerged during a time of spiritual decline and disillusionment among God’s people.
As a messenger, he emphasized the need for genuine worship and ethical conduct. He called out corruption among priests and encouraged returning to true faithfulness. This was not merely an admonition; it was a clarion call for reform.
His prophecies also pointed towards hope in restoration. Malakiás foretold of judgment but coupled it with promises of renewal and reconciliation with God. This duality resonates throughout his teachings.
In addition, he introduced themes that would later be echoed by John the Baptist—preparing hearts for Christ’s arrival. His insights laid significant groundwork for understanding God’s redemptive plan through history.
Key Teachings and Lessons from Malakiás Próféta’s Prophecies
Malakiás Próféta delivers powerful teachings that resonate deeply. His messages emphasize the importance of sincere worship and genuine faithfulness to God. He calls out superficial religious practices, urging believers to engage with their faith authentically.
Another significant lesson revolves around social justice. Malakiás highlights the need for ethical behavior in everyday life. He condemns dishonesty and exploitation, stressing that righteous actions are vital for a just society.
Moreover, his prophecies underscore God’s unchanging nature. Despite human failures, divine love remains steadfast. This assurance brings comfort during tumultuous times.
Additionally, he prophesizes about the coming of a messenger who will prepare the way for reconciliation and renewal. This idea fosters hope and encourages individuals to reflect on their spiritual journeys while anticipating transformation in their lives.

Comparison with Other Biblical Prophets
Malakiás Próféta stands out among biblical prophets due to his focus on social justice and ethical conduct. While others like Isaiah often spoke of grand visions, Malakiás delivered pointed critiques against the corruption within the priesthood and society.
His concise style contrasts with longer prophetic books, making his messages direct and impactful. This brevity captures a clarity that resonates deeply with readers today.
In comparison to Ezekiel’s dramatic symbolism, Malakiás uses everyday language to address real-life issues. His emphasis on covenant faithfulness echoes themes found in Jeremiah but is uniquely tailored for a post-exilic audience grappling with renewed identity.
Unlike Jonah, who fled from God’s command, Malakiás embraced his role fully, boldly confronting those in power. Each prophet brings their unique voice; however, Malakiás’ unwavering commitment to moral integrity sets him apart as a beacon for contemporary believers navigating complexities of faith.
